Applying Porter's Five Forces to Guangdong Green Precision Components Co., Ltd (300968.SZ) reveals a tightrope of margin pressure from upstream material and energy suppliers, formidable buyer leverage from a handful of global tech giants, cutthroat domestic competition and capacity-driven price swings, rising material and design substitutes (from carbon fiber to 3D printing), and steep capital, certification and technical barriers that protect incumbents-read on to see how these forces shape the company's strategy, risks, and growth opportunities.
Guangdong Green Precision Components Co., Ltd (300968.SZ) - Porter's Five Forces: Bargaining power of suppliers
Raw material cost fluctuations materially compress gross margins. Procurement of plastic resins and metal alloys accounted for approximately 62.5% of total cost of goods sold in the 2025 fiscal period. Global prices for polycarbonate (PC) and ABS plastics have increased by an average 7.8% annually, creating sustained upward pressure from upstream chemical providers. Supplier concentration is moderate: the top five suppliers represent 34.2% of total procurement spending, which provides limited buffer against unilateral price moves. The specialized nature of high-performance engineering plastics results in meaningful switching costs - estimated to cause a temporary 3.0% reduction in production yield when alternate suppliers or grades are introduced. The company manages inventory tightly with an inventory turnover ratio of 5.4 to mitigate sudden raw-material price spikes and secure supply continuity.
Energy costs are a significant component of manufacturing overhead and create a price-taker dynamic. Electricity and utility expenses represent nearly 8.5% of total manufacturing overhead at Guangdong facilities. Regional industrial power rates fluctuate by approximately 5% seasonally; the company responded with a 45 million RMB capex investment in energy-efficient injection-molding and ancillary equipment to reduce per-unit energy consumption. State-owned utility providers exert absolute bargaining power, leaving the company with fixed-rate exposure for grid electricity. To partially offset grid dependence, the firm increased green energy utilization to 12.0% of total consumption via localized solar installations, which contributes to margin stability; trailing twelve-month net profit margin stands at 11.2%.
Specialized tooling requirements limit supplier flexibility and increase vendor power. Precision mold components are sourced from a niche group of high-end toolmakers; the top three providers control roughly 45.0% of this specialized market. Typical supplier lead times for custom structural components range from 60 to 90 days, constraining the company's ability to pivot rapidly in response to design or demand changes. Year-over-year costs for precision CNC machining tools rose by 6.2%, directly impacting the company's capital expenditure budget of 135 million RMB. Tools are essential to maintain the company's 0.02mm tolerance standard; hence bargaining leverage is limited without risking quality. To mitigate vendor concentration, the company has internalized approximately 15.0% of tooling production capacity.
Logistics and inbound transportation affect procurement efficiency and supplier bargaining dynamics. Transportation and shipping costs for raw materials stabilized at 4.1% of total operating expenses as of December 2025. The company uses a network of 12 primary logistics partners to achieve a 98.0% on-time delivery rate for incoming materials. Regional logistics providers have increased service fees by 3.5% owing to higher fuel costs and labor shortages in the Pearl River Delta. To preserve negotiation leverage and protect operating cash flow, the company signs long-term freight contracts covering 70.0% of shipping volume at fixed rates; operating cash flow reached 210 million RMB in the most recent reporting cycle.

Guangdong Green Precision Components Co., Ltd (300968.SZ) - Porter's Five Forces: Bargaining power of customers
High revenue concentration increases buyer leverage. The company reports that its top five customers account for approximately 66.8% of total annual revenue as of the 2025 fiscal year. This heavy reliance on a small group of global tech giants such as Amazon, Meta, and Google gives these buyers significant power to negotiate lower unit prices. Average selling prices (ASP) for precision plastic components have seen a 4.5% year-over-year decline driven by aggressive annual price reviews imposed by these customers. To remain competitive in bids, the company offers extended credit terms of 90 to 120 days for major accounts. The concentration ratio implies that losing a single major contract could cause an immediate ~12% reduction in total manufacturing volume, directly compressing utilization and margins.

Strict quality standards dictate supplier selection. Consumer electronics customers require a defect rate below 500 parts per million (PPM) for all structural components. To comply, Guangdong Green allocates 5.2% of annual revenue to quality control and R&D activities. Buyers perform quarterly production-line audits; failure to achieve a 95% compliance score can trigger immediate contract suspension. The company absorbed an upfront capital expenditure of 30 million RMB this year to upgrade clean-room facilities and related process controls to meet buyer demands. These stringent requirements function as an ongoing performance bond that privileges buyer operational preferences and shifts continuous compliance costs to the supplier.

Customization requirements limit buyer switching ease. Deep integration of custom molds and project-specific tooling creates switching costs equivalent to approximately 15% of total project value. Each unique structural component requires a dedicated mold design with a validation and ramp timeline of 8 to 12 weeks before mass production. Currently, 78% of the company's revenue derives from highly customized, project-specific components, creating technical lock-in that reduces the probability of mid-lifecycle supplier changes by customers despite strong price pressure. This dependency provides a partial counterbalance to buyer bargaining power by securing recurrent revenue streams tied to bespoke tooling and design IP.

Global economic shifts influence order volumes. Demand for smart home devices and wearables-segments representing 42% of the company's output-is highly sensitive to consumer spending. In 2025, a 2.1% slowdown in global consumer electronics growth led major customers to reduce inventory targets by 10%, enabling buyers to press for 'just-in-time' (JIT) delivery schedules. This shifts inventory carrying costs onto Guangdong Green; finished goods inventory increased by 6.4% as the company buffered flexible buyer demands. To manage working capital volatility driven by customer behavior and extended receivables, the company maintains a target liquidity ratio of 2.1.

Guangdong Green Precision Components Co., Ltd (300968.SZ) - Porter's Five Forces: Competitive rivalry
Intense price competition among domestic peers has become a defining feature of the precision structural component market in China. The market remains highly fragmented with over 500 mid-sized competitors vying for similar contracts, producing downward pressure on pricing and margins. Direct competitors such as Lingyi iTech and Everwin Precision report gross margins in the 18%-22% range, which has forced Guangdong Green Precision Components to optimize its target margin to approximately 19.5% to remain competitive while preserving reinvestment capacity.

The company has implemented automated assembly lines that have reduced labor costs by 14% over the last two years, an essential countermeasure to intense price competition. Price wars in the e-cigarette component segment contributed to a sector-wide profitability contraction of roughly 5% in 2025; Guangdong Green has mitigated exposure by steering production and sales toward higher-margin segments, notably 'smart wear' which now represents 28% of its product portfolio.
Technological differentiation through sustained R&D investment is a cornerstone of the company's defensive and offensive strategy. Guangdong Green invested 72 million RMB in R&D during fiscal 2025, representing 5.1% of total sales, focused on multi-color injection molding and metal-plastic bonding technologies. This R&D intensity exceeds the industry average R&D-to-revenue ratio of 4.8% and supports a patent portfolio of 142 active patents, creating a legal and technical moat against replication by smaller peers.

Capacity expansion in South China has intensified rivalry through localized oversupply. Total regional production capacity for precision components increased by 12% in 2025, causing average utilization compression. Guangdong Green's own capacity utilization is 82% in 2025, down from 88% in 2024 following the commissioning of new facilities. Historical behavior in the sector shows that when utilization drops below 75%, competitors frequently implement price cuts of up to 10% to capture volume and cover fixed costs.

To reduce exposure to cyclical smartphone component pricing, Guangdong Green diversified production toward non-consumer electronics applications; 15% of production is now allocated to automotive sensors and other industrial uses. This diversification aims to decouple growth from volatile smartphone cycles and stabilize average selling prices and utilization.

Market share consolidation is accelerating in structural components. The top ten players now hold 38% of the Chinese precision structural parts market. Guangdong Green's current market share in the domestic precision plastics segment stands at 2.4%, highlighting the competitive challenge versus larger consolidators. M&A activity rose by 15% in 2025 as larger firms pursue specialized technical capabilities, while rising talent costs (engineer salaries up ~8% annually) increase the expense side of competitive positioning.

Guangdong Green's balance sheet (debt-to-asset 28.5%) provides flexibility to pursue acquisitions to bolster technical capabilities or scale, but high acquisition and talent costs remain constraints on rapid consolidation. Competitive dynamics therefore are shaped by a mix of price-driven battles in commoditized segments, R&D-led differentiation in higher-margin niches, capacity management to avoid destructive price cuts, and selective M&A to improve scale and scope.
Guangdong Green Precision Components Co., Ltd (300968.SZ) - Porter's Five Forces: Threat of substitutes
Material innovation challenges traditional plastic components: carbon fiber and high-strength composites now constitute 12% of the premium structural component market and are growing at 9% annually, offering up to 30% weight reduction that is highly valued in wearable electronics. Guangdong Green Precision derives 35% of revenue from high-end smartphone frames, placing this segment at direct risk. Management has allocated 15 million RMB to R&D for hybrid metal-plastic materials designed to mimic composite strength while retaining cost advantages of injection molding. Failure to adapt could materially impair revenue concentration in premium device segments.

Design integration reduces total component count: unibody constructions have cut the average number of discrete components per device by 18% over the last three years, compressing the total addressable market for individual internal brackets and clips by 4.2% in 2025. Guangdong Green has expanded assembly and sub-assembly services to offset unit-volume declines; assembly revenue contribution rose from 15% to 22% of total revenue over two years, improving value capture per device even as discrete-part demand softens.

Additive manufacturing impacts small batch production: industrial 3D printing is cost-competitive for runs under 5,000 units, currently threatening approximately 6% of Guangdong Green's low-volume, high-complexity prototype business. The cost of high-speed 3D printing resins declined 12% in 2025, expanding the economic envelope for additive substitutes in early development phases. Guangdong Green integrated a 10-machine high-end 3D printing lab to capture rapid-prototyping work and convert customers to high-volume injection molding when scale economics favor traditional processes.

Environmental regulations favor sustainable material alternatives: updated global directives, including the EU circular economy rules, mandate 25% post-consumer recycled (PCR) plastic in electronics by 2030. Virgin resin currently comprises 85% of Guangdong Green's material input; certified PCR plastic is priced ~20% higher than virgin resin, threatening operating margins and pricing competitiveness. Green-certified lines now produce 10% of output; international exports represent 40% of revenue and depend on compliance. The company is pursuing certification and scaling PCR usage to manage regulatory substitution risk while monitoring margin pressure.

Guangdong Green Precision Components Co., Ltd (300968.SZ) - Porter's Five Forces: Threat of new entrants
Significant capital expenditure requirements deter entry. Establishing a precision manufacturing facility with a competitive scale requires an initial investment of at least 250 million RMB. Guangdong Green Precision Components' reported fixed assets of 840 million RMB create a substantial capital moat relative to the minimum threshold. High-end injection molding machines from vendors such as Fanuc and Sumitomo cost upwards of 1.5 million RMB per unit, and a modern plant typically requires 60-120 such machines depending on product mix, implying equipment capex alone can exceed 90-180 million RMB. To achieve breakeven, a new entrant would need to reach a minimum 70% capacity utilization within the first 12 months; at current utilization economics, this translates to annual revenue run-rate targets in excess of 400-600 million RMB. The prevailing interest rate environment (benchmark lending rate ~6.5%) increases financing costs: for a 250 million RMB loan over 7 years at 6.5%, annual debt service (principal + interest) is approximately 45-50 million RMB, further raising the effective breakeven hurdle for entrants.

Complex customer certification processes create barriers. Major global OEMs and Tier-1 customers typically enforce vendor qualification cycles of 12-24 months that include design review, process capability studies (PPK/CPK), environmental and reliability testing, and traceability audits. During qualification, suppliers are commonly required to complete test runs of at least 50,000-unit batches with zero critical defects before receiving production contracts; these test runs generate operating costs without offsetting commercial revenue. Guangdong Green has passed audits for 18 major global brands over more than a decade, embedding long-term audited relationships that produce 92% of current contract value. New entrants face a 'chicken and egg' problem: without audited performance history they cannot secure large orders, yet they must absorb certification costs and quality risks to build that history.

Technical expertise and patent portfolios protect incumbents. Guangdong Green employs over 350 specialized engineers (≈15% of total workforce) focused on tooling, mold flow analysis, material science, and precision process optimization. The firm holds 142 patents in precision manufacturing areas such as micro-injection molding, multi-shot processes, and dimensional stability control. To approach technical parity, a new entrant would likely need to allocate an estimated 5%-8% of projected revenue to R&D for several years; for a hypothetical 500 million RMB revenue target, this implies R&D spending of 25-40 million RMB annually. The learning curve in precision molding is steep: typical new players exhibit scrap rates ~20% higher in the first two years versus incumbents, directly increasing variable costs and delaying margin recovery. These technical and IP assets materially raise the cost and time required for competitive entry.

Economies of scale favor established manufacturers. Guangdong Green's annual production capacity exceeds 500 million precision parts, enabling substantial fixed-cost absorption and purchasing leverage. The company's volume-based procurement achieves raw material cost savings of roughly 5% versus smaller competitors, while its integrated logistics and distribution network contributes an additional ~2.5% cost advantage. Smaller entrants operating at reduced volumes typically face 10%-15% higher unit costs for comparable components due to lower bargaining power and less efficient overhead allocation. Guangdong Green's scale supports a competitive price point while delivering an EBITDA margin around 16.8%, a margin that is difficult for smaller-scale newcomers to match without sacrificing margin or investing heavily to scale rapidly.
